The Astronomy Driving Unlimited Working day and Limitless Night time



The phenomena of infinite daylight and extended darkness are immediate effects of Earth’s axial tilt and orbital mechanics. Earth is tilted somewhere around 23.five degrees relative towards the plane of its orbit around the Sunlight. This tilt—not the distance from the Solar—is the key driver of seasonal variation. As Earth revolves per year throughout the Sunlight, different hemispheres alternately tilt towards or from incoming solar radiation, producing shifts in both of those temperature and working day length.

At latitudes above sixty six.5° north and south—known respectively as being the Arctic Circle along with the Antarctic Circle—the tilt has an Extraordinary outcome. Throughout local summertime, the pole tilts toward the Solar sufficiently that solar declination stays higher more than enough for that Sun to remain over the horizon for an entire 24 hrs or maybe more. This constant illumination is known as the midnight Solar. The closer one particular moves towards the pole, the lengthier the period of uninterrupted daylight. With the geographic poles on their own, the Sun rises the moment on the spring equinox and remains seen, tracing a slow round path during the sky, right up until it sets in the autumn equinox—leading to roughly 6 months of daylight.

The reverse occurs through nearby Wintertime. Whenever a pole tilts clear of the Sunlight, photo voltaic declination becomes insufficient to convey the Sunlight earlier mentioned the horizon. This produces polar evening, a interval in the course of which the Solar doesn't rise in the slightest degree. Once more, length increases with latitude. Near the poles, darkness can persist for months, while It isn't absolute; civil twilight should provide dim illumination with regards to the Solar’s angle below the horizon.

The main element astronomical variable governing these extremes is photo voltaic declination—the angular posture from the Sunlight relative to Earth’s equatorial aircraft. As declination oscillates involving +23.five° and −23.5° throughout the year, regions near the poles periodically enter zones the place Earth’s curvature helps prevent dawn or sunset from developing.

These patterns are mathematically predictable and repeat yearly with precision. But their experiential repercussions—months described by one dawn or sunset—show how a modest axial tilt generates several of the World’s most extraordinary environmental contrasts.

Biological Clocks Beneath Pressure



Human physiology is arranged all over circadian rhythms—endogenous, close to 24-hour cycles controlled via the suprachiasmatic nucleus (SCN) in the hypothalamus. This inner pacemaker synchronizes bodily processes including hormone secretion, rest–wake timing, core temperature, metabolism, and cognitive alertness. Its Major environmental cue, or zeitgeber, is mild. Beneath standard problems, the day-to-day pattern of sunrise and sunset reinforces circadian alignment. In regions encountering midnight sun or polar night time, that exterior sign gets distorted or disappears entirely.

In the course of periods of steady daylight, publicity to persistent light-weight suppresses melatonin secretion, the hormone to blame for advertising and marketing snooze onset. With out a very clear signal of darkness, people today normally practical experience delayed sleep phases, sleeplessness, and fragmented rest. The body’s interior clock may possibly drift later on every day, developing a sort of “social jet lag,” particularly when function schedules remain preset. Cortisol rhythms, Generally peaking in the morning to market alertness, can flatten or shift, affecting Electricity regulation and mood stability.

Conversely, extended darkness in the course of polar night time lowers mild-mediated stimulation of your SCN. Decreased light depth—specifically in the blue spectrum—can dampen circadian amplitude and add to hypersomnia, lethargy, and lowered cognitive sharpness. Seasonal Affective Ailment (Unhappy) is more widespread at greater latitudes, reflecting how diminished photoperiod influences serotonin exercise and mood regulation. Synthetic light will become a therapeutic intervention as an alternative to a convenience; timed shiny-light publicity is often prescribed to stabilize circadian timing.

Over and above sleep and mood, metabolic procedures are affected. Circadian misalignment has actually been related to impaired glucose regulation, hunger disruption, and altered immune function. For communities residing under Severe photoperiods, structured routines—preset rest schedules, managed light-weight exposure, and deliberate darkness through relaxation periods—function compensatory mechanisms.

Importantly, adaptation takes place. Citizens of substantial-latitude locations usually acquire behavioral methods that buffer biological pressure: blackout curtains in summer, mild therapy in Winter season, and culturally embedded routines that impose temporal composition when all-natural cues are unreliable. Even so, the pressure is real. The circadian program advanced less than predictable cycles of light and dark; when People cycles increase to months or months, biology should negotiate among environmental extremes and inside equilibrium.

Architecture, Style and design, and Constructed Setting



In locations defined by midnight Sunlight and polar evening, architecture will not be merely aesthetic—it really is adaptive infrastructure. Structures will have to compensate for environmental extremes that disrupt biological rhythm, psychological stability, and day-to-day features. The built atmosphere gets a mediating layer involving celestial mechanics and human habitability.

Light-weight management is central. In areas of steady daylight, residential and business buildings normally include blackout systems, layered curtains, and adjustable shading to simulate nighttime. Bedrooms are developed as controlled darkness zones, enabling circadian alignment even if the exterior stays shiny. Conversely, all through polar night time, architecture prioritizes light-weight amplification. Large south-facing windows (within the Northern Hemisphere), reflective interior surfaces, and strategic artificial lighting systems maximize accessible illumination. Higher-lux, total-spectrum lighting is often employed indoors to counteract seasonal mood decline and preserve alertness.

Thermal efficiency is Similarly significant. Extraordinary chilly all through extended darkness calls for excellent insulation, triple-glazed windows, airtight envelopes, and heat recovery air flow devices. Electricity-successful layout will not be optional—it decides survival and economic sustainability. Compact urban planning cuts down warmth reduction and exposure, while interconnected properties make it possible for movement with out continuous publicity to critical climate.

Color and product click here alternative also affect psychological nicely-being. In extensive winters, interiors typically characteristic warm tones, pure wood, and tactile materials that counteract environmental austerity. General public spaces may include vibrant façades to offset monochromatic landscapes dominated by snow or darkness. All through unlimited summer time light-weight, shading units, deep overhangs, and cool-toned interiors average sensory intensity.

City design and style adapts as well. Road lighting in polar evening should equilibrium security with Visible ease and comfort, avoiding glare from snow and ice. Public collecting spaces turn into anchors of social cohesion, compensating for seasonal isolation. In high-latitude metropolitan areas like Tromsø and Reykjavík, civic setting up intentionally integrates cultural venues, Winter season festivals, and pedestrian-friendly layouts to sustain exercise In spite of climatic constraints.

Finally, architecture in Severe latitudes performs a regulatory functionality. It restores rhythm exactly where mother nature withholds it, softens environmental severity, and constructs psychological continuity. In doing so, the developed ecosystem turns into not merely shelter, but a deliberate extension of human adaptation to astronomical extremes.
